In 1729, Walter Dickson entered the world in Cambridge, Middlesex, Massachusetts, Colonial America, born to Lieut John Dickson And Mary Russell. Walter Dickson married Anne Cutter, and had children including Anne Dickson, Esther Dickson, Lucy Dickson, Mary Dickson, Rebecca Dickson, Walter Dickson. Walter Dickson passed away in 1798 in Groton, Middlesex County, Massachusetts, United States of America.
